This is an archived snapshot of W3C's public bugzilla bug tracker, decommissioned in April 2019. Please see the home page for more details.

Bug 21620 - FOTS test cases cbcl-childAxis-001 and cbcl-wild-002 in prod-AxisStep should accept error XPST0005 as alternative result
Summary: FOTS test cases cbcl-childAxis-001 and cbcl-wild-002 in prod-AxisStep should ...
Status: RESOLVED FIXED
Alias: None
Product: XPath / XQuery / XSLT
Classification: Unclassified
Component: XQuery 3 & XPath 3 Test Suite (show other bugs)
Version: Candidate Recommendation
Hardware: PC Linux
: P2 normal
Target Milestone: ---
Assignee: Michael Kay
QA Contact: Mailing list for public feedback on specs from XSL and XML Query WGs
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2013-04-08 13:24 UTC by Markos Zaharioudakis
Modified: 2013-05-01 12:19 UTC (History)
1 user (show)

See Also:


Attachments

Description Markos Zaharioudakis 2013-04-08 13:24:56 UTC
FOTS test cases cbcl-childAxis-001 and cbcl-wild-002 in prod-AxisStep should accept error XPST0005 as an alternative result.
Comment 1 Markos Zaharioudakis 2013-04-08 13:44:48 UTC
Sorry, I made a mistake: XPST0005 is not a valid result for cbcl-wild-002. The bug applies to cbcl-childAxis-001 only, because an implementation may assign the empty-sequence() as the static type of expressions such as $foo/child::attribute(b).
Comment 2 Markos Zaharioudakis 2013-04-08 14:52:35 UTC
Found another test where the bug applies: Axes115 (because the static type of $foo/attribute::namespace-node() is the empty-sequence()).
Comment 3 Michael Kay 2013-05-01 12:19:09 UTC
Fixed as suggested